Choosing the Right Walking Shoes for Portugal

When planning a trip to Portugal, comfortable and practical walking shoes are essential. From exploring historic cities to navigating cobblestone streets and potentially tackling hilly terrain, the right footwear can make or break your experience. Here’s a guide to help you choose the best walking shoes for your Portuguese adventure:

Breathability & Materials

Portugal’s climate can range from warm and sunny to mild and damp, depending on the time of year and region. Breathability is a key feature. Shoes with mesh uppers (like the JUDENTIDOS and OLUKAI Mio Li) allow air to circulate, keeping your feet cool and dry, reducing the risk of blisters. Avoid heavily insulated or waterproof materials unless you’re travelling during the wetter months, as they can trap heat.

Cushioning & Support

Portugal often involves a lot of walking on hard surfaces – think pavements, tiles, and cobblestones. Adequate cushioning is vital for absorbing impact and protecting your joints. Look for shoes with cushioned arch support (OluKai Mio Li highlights this) or consider adding aftermarket insoles if needed. Support is also important; shoes with a stable base will help prevent pronation (rolling inward) or supination (rolling outward) which can lead to discomfort and injury.

Fit & Sizing

Proper fit is non-negotiable. Many reviews (like the OLUKAI Mio Li) point out that shoes can run small. It’s generally recommended to order a half or full size up from your usual shoe size, especially if you plan on wearing thicker socks. Consider the width of your feet; some brands offer wider or narrower fits. A snug but not tight fit is ideal – you should have about a thumb’s width of space between your longest toe and the end of the shoe.

Other Considerations

  • Sole Type: Look for soles with good traction, especially if you plan on walking on uneven surfaces or potentially wet cobblestones.
  • Weight: Lighter shoes will reduce fatigue, especially during long days of walking.
  • Adjustability: Lace-up closures (as found on the JUDENTIDOS) allow you to customize the fit for optimal comfort and support.
